Curbing Installation in Citrus County, FL
Curbing installation services involve creating a defined edge along driveways, walkways, lawns, and garden beds to enhance both the appearance and functionality of a property. This service typically covers the installation of concrete, stone, brick, or other durable materials to frame landscaping features, prevent soil erosion, and provide a clean separation between different areas of a yard. Homeowners interested in curb installation often want to understand the various material options available, the durability of each, and how the curb design can complement existing landscaping and exterior features.
Before requesting curb installation, property owners usually seek information about the scope of the project, including the size and shape of the curb, the materials used, and the preparation process involved. It’s also helpful to consider the overall aesthetic goal, whether that’s a classic brick look or a sleek concrete edge, and to clarify any specific requirements for drainage or accessibility. Proper planning ensures the curb installation aligns with the property’s style and functional needs, creating a polished and well-defined outdoor space.

Common Curbing Installation Jobs
Concrete Curbing - adds defined borders around flower beds and walkways for a clean look.
Decorative Curbing - enhances landscape design with textured or colored concrete borders.
Edging Installation - creates a neat separation between grass, mulch, and garden areas.
Driveway Curbing - provides a durable edge to contain asphalt or concrete driveways.
Garden Bed Edging - prevents soil and mulch from spilling into lawn areas.
Pathway Borders - defines walking paths with sturdy, attractive concrete borders.
Curbing Installation Questions
What types of curbing materials are available? Common options include concrete, brick, stone, and pavers, each offering different aesthetic and durability benefits.
Can curbing be installed around flower beds? Yes, curbing is often used to define flower beds and prevent soil from spilling into other areas.
Is curbing suitable for driveways? Curbing can be installed along driveway edges to enhance appearance and provide a clear boundary.
What projects are typically requested for curbing installation? Projects often include defining lawn borders, edging pathways, and creating decorative accents around landscaping features.
